Boy Sets Fire Breaking Up

Posted in Splits on August 1, 2006

Boy Sets Fire have announced that they will be breaking up following two final performances at the Eastcoast sometime this Fall. The Mars Volta Loses Drummer

Posted in Bands on August 1, 2006

Mars Volta sticksman Jon Theodore is no longer a member of the afro-wielding rockers, according to fansite TheComatorium.com. Above This Fire Update

Posted in Bands on July 30, 2006

Above this Fire have written three new songs in their recent downtime. The band plans to fine tune the songs and demo them with producer Cole Martinez at Conquistador Studios (Years of Fire). Last year, Above this Fire released their debut full-length, In Perspective, on Life Sentence Records. Read more

Jade Tree Signs Cloak/Dagger

Posted in Labels on July 28, 2006

Jade Tree Records has announced the signing of Richmond, Virginia hardcore/punk group Cloak/Dagger. The band previously released the Piñata EP with Grave Mistake Records this year. Goodlife To Reissue 100 Demons

Posted in Labels on July 28, 2006

Goodlife Recordings has announced that it will be reissuing the debut effort from 100 Demons, In the Eyes of the Lord. The album will be completely remixed and repackaged.
